The 553rd Grenadier Division was a German infantry division during World War II . The division was set up on July 11, 1944 at the Münsingen military training area. On July 27, 1944, the division was renamed the 562nd Grenadier Division. A few months later, on October 9, 1944, the division was renamed the 553rd Volks-Grenadier-Division . In September 1944 the unit was destroyed near Nancy in Lorraine .
